gzz-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Gzz-commits] gzz/gfx/demo gldemo.py xupdf.py


From: Tuomas J. Lukka
Subject: [Gzz-commits] gzz/gfx/demo gldemo.py xupdf.py
Date: Wed, 02 Oct 2002 12:59:40 -0400

CVSROOT:        /cvsroot/gzz
Module name:    gzz
Changes by:     Tuomas J. Lukka <address@hidden>        02/10/02 12:59:40

Modified files:
        gfx/demo       : gldemo.py xupdf.py 

Log message:
        paint better

CVSWeb URLs:
http://savannah.gnu.org/cgi-bin/viewcvs/gzz/gzz/gfx/demo/gldemo.py.diff?tr1=1.28&tr2=1.29&r1=text&r2=text
http://savannah.gnu.org/cgi-bin/viewcvs/gzz/gzz/gfx/demo/xupdf.py.diff?tr1=1.39&tr2=1.40&r1=text&r2=text

Patches:
Index: gzz/gfx/demo/gldemo.py
diff -c gzz/gfx/demo/gldemo.py:1.28 gzz/gfx/demo/gldemo.py:1.29
*** gzz/gfx/demo/gldemo.py:1.28 Wed Oct  2 12:05:18 2002
--- gzz/gfx/demo/gldemo.py      Wed Oct  2 12:59:39 2002
***************
*** 230,236 ****
  #     def
  class Show(AbstractShower):
      def generate(self):
!       print "GENERATE"
        vs = w.createVobScene()
        if not currentScene:
            print "No scene\n"
--- 230,236 ----
  #     def
  class Show(AbstractShower):
      def generate(self):
!       # print "GENERATE"
        vs = w.createVobScene()
        if not currentScene:
            print "No scene\n"
Index: gzz/gfx/demo/xupdf.py
diff -c gzz/gfx/demo/xupdf.py:1.39 gzz/gfx/demo/xupdf.py:1.40
*** gzz/gfx/demo/xupdf.py:1.39  Wed Oct  2 12:05:18 2002
--- gzz/gfx/demo/xupdf.py       Wed Oct  2 12:59:39 2002
***************
*** 256,262 ****
        Disable STENCIL_TEST
        Color 1 1 1
        Enable BLEND
!       BlendFunc ZERO ZERO
      """)
      pas.setTeardowncode("""
        PopAttrib
--- 256,262 ----
        Disable STENCIL_TEST
        Color 1 1 1
        Enable BLEND
!       BlendFunc ONE_MINUS_DST_COLOR  ZERO
      """)
      pas.setTeardowncode("""
        PopAttrib
***************
*** 266,272 ****
  
  class XuPDFScene_PDFContext:
      def __init__(self):
!       self.mag = [(screensize[1]*1.5,20)]
        self.ctrx = screensize[0]/2
        self.ctry = screensize[1]/2
        self.rad = screensize[1]/2
--- 266,273 ----
  
  class XuPDFScene_PDFContext:
      def __init__(self):
!       self.mag = [(screensize[1]*1.6,screensize[1]/10),
!                       (screensize[1],screensize[1])]
        self.ctrx = screensize[0]/2
        self.ctry = screensize[1]/2
        self.rad = screensize[1]/2
***************
*** 336,342 ****
                       0.5 *(self.corner1[1]-self.corner2[1]))
            self.currentvs.coords.setAffineParams(self.selectCS, 0, 
                    ctr[0], ctr[1], s[0], 0, 0, s[1])
!           print "paint: ",ctr, s
            AbstractUpdateManager.chg()
  
  
--- 337,343 ----
                       0.5 *(self.corner1[1]-self.corner2[1]))
            self.currentvs.coords.setAffineParams(self.selectCS, 0, 
                    ctr[0], ctr[1], s[0], 0, 0, s[1])
!           # print "paint: ",ctr, s
            AbstractUpdateManager.chg()
  
  




reply via email to

[Prev in Thread] Current Thread [Next in Thread]